.styles_container__PshDE{background-color:#fff;border:1px solid #dde5f3;border-radius:10px;width:100%;cursor:pointer;transition:all .2s ease-out}.styles_container__PshDE:hover{border:1px solid #ccd0e0;background-color:#f7f9fc}.styles_container__PshDE:hover .styles_button__oIroc{opacity:1}.styles_container__PshDE .styles_inlineGallery__Kz4cj{position:relative}.styles_container__PshDE .styles_inlineGallery__Kz4cj .styles_timeFrame__pnPKy{position:absolute;bottom:8px;left:8px;padding:4px 8px;border-radius:4px;background-color:#fff;font-weight:400;font-size:.75rem;color:#131f4a;line-height:16px;letter-spacing:.02em}.styles_container__PshDE .styles_inlineGallery__Kz4cj .styles_tagContainer__YsmbF{position:absolute;width:fit-content;top:8px;left:8px;display:flex;justify-content:space-between}.styles_container__PshDE .styles_inlineGallery__Kz4cj .styles_tagContainer__YsmbF .styles_typeTag__MEao1{padding:4px 8px;border-radius:4px;background-color:#fff;font-weight:600;font-size:.75rem;color:#131f4a;line-height:16px;letter-spacing:.02em;text-transform:uppercase}.styles_container__PshDE .styles_description__cHmGS{height:90px}.styles_container__PshDE a{text-decoration:none;color:#000;transition:all .2s ease-out}.styles_container__PshDE .styles_headerContainer__uGsEK{display:flex;flex-direction:column;gap:8px;padding:14px}.styles_container__PshDE .styles_headerContainer__uGsEK .styles_address__UbLjg{font-weight:400;color:#131f4a;font-size:1rem;line-height:1.5rem;display:-webkit-box;line-clamp:2;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is;margin-bottom:8px}@media(max-width:768px){.styles_container__PshDE .styles_headerContainer__uGsEK .styles_address__UbLjg{font-size:.75rem}}.styles_container__PshDE .styles_headerContainer__uGsEK .styles_mainInfo__o5SKm{display:flex;flex-wrap:wrap;justify-content:space-between;font-weight:400;font-size:1.25rem}.styles_container__PshDE .styles_headerContainer__uGsEK .styles_mainInfo__o5SKm .styles_price__VVqms{font-weight:600}.styles_container__PshDE .styles_headerContainer__uGsEK .styles_mainInfo__o5SKm .styles_rightInfo__Qpasi{display:flex;align-items:center;gap:8px}@media(max-width:768px){.styles_container__PshDE .styles_headerContainer__uGsEK .styles_mainInfo__o5SKm{font-size:.875rem}}.styles_container__PshDE .styles_imageOverview__ArjaT{height:252px;width:100%;border-top-left-radius:10px;border-top-right-radius:10px}@media(max-width:768px){.styles_container__PshDE{width:100%;height:100%}}.styles_modal__JGnkI{width:100%}.styles_modal__JGnkI .styles_modalContainer__XXVM6{display:flex;justify-content:center;align-items:flex-end;flex-direction:column}.styles_modal__JGnkI .styles_modalContainer__XXVM6 .styles_headerIcon__Cipvz{margin-top:16px}.styles_modal__JGnkI .styles_modalContainer__XXVM6 .styles_content__cRDI4{margin-top:24px;text-align:center}.styles_modal__JGnkI .styles_modalContainer__XXVM6 .styles_content__cRDI4 h3{margin-bottom:14px;font-weight:600;font-size:1.25rem}.styles_modal__JGnkI .styles_modalContainer__XXVM6 .styles_content__cRDI4 p{font-weight:400;font-size:.875rem;color:#636b87;margin-bottom:24px}.styles_modal__JGnkI .styles_modalContainer__XXVM6 .styles_buttonGroup__wX1_g{display:flex;gap:12px}.styles_detail__uatw_{width:100%;cursor:default}.styles_detail__uatw_ .styles_description__cHmGS{height:unset}.styles_tag__0kARG{margin-top:20px;height:20px;display:flex;gap:20px;overflow-x:auto}.styles_description__cHmGS{color:#8a9099}.styles_disliked__NABvS{transition:all .2s ease;filter:blur(4px);opacity:.5}.styles_listingItem__GsjfF{width:100%;min-width:0;flex-shrink:1;overflow:hidden}.styles_mapModal__VJ2XW{width:100%}.styles_mapModal__VJ2XW .modal-content{overflow:hidden;width:100%;margin:0 auto}.styles_mapModalContent__R5JqD{padding:0;width:100%}.styles_modalChildrenContent__DR3Wx{width:100%;height:85vh;padding:0!important;overflow:hidden!important}@media(max-width:768px){.styles_modalChildrenContent__DR3Wx{flex:1}}.styles_mapContainer__CoPIl{height:100%;min-height:500px;position:relative}.styles_mapControls__aOFD8{position:absolute;top:30px;left:20px;z-index:1;background-color:#fff;border-radius:8px;box-shadow:0 2px 6px rgba(0,0,0,.15);overflow:hidden}.styles_mapType__oBN2c{display:flex;align-items:center;gap:6px;height:44px;width:198px;padding-left:6px}.styles_map__uFEyR{border-radius:0!important;border-bottom-left-radius:20px!important;border:none!important}.styles_mapTypeButton__vcX56{padding:5px 16px 3px;width:90px;height:32px;border:none;background:none;font-weight:600;font-size:14px;cursor:pointer;transition:background .2s ease;color:#636b87}.styles_mapTypeButton__vcX56.styles_active__SyAgS{display:flex;justify-content:center;align-items:center;background:#f7f9fc;border:1px solid #dde5f3;box-shadow:0 1px 2px rgba(227,228,230,.25);border-radius:4px;color:#131f4a}.styles_mapTypeButton__vcX56:hover{background-color:#e9eef7}.styles_header__PVdNY{padding:18px 40px 21px;width:100%;display:flex;align-items:center;border-bottom:1px solid #dde5f3}.styles_header__PVdNY .styles_headerLeft__Mrs3E{display:flex;flex-direction:column;gap:8px}.styles_header__PVdNY .styles_headerLeft__Mrs3E .styles_headerAction__m2RdJ{display:flex;align-items:center;gap:8px;cursor:pointer}.styles_header__PVdNY .styles_headerLeft__Mrs3E .styles_headerAction__m2RdJ:hover .styles_backButton__CSiQH{border:none;background-color:#fff}.styles_header__PVdNY .styles_headerLeft__Mrs3E .styles_headerAction__m2RdJ:hover h3{color:#636b87}.styles_header__PVdNY .styles_headerLeft__Mrs3E .styles_headerAction__m2RdJ .styles_backButton__CSiQH{height:auto;width:auto}.styles_header__PVdNY .styles_headerLeft__Mrs3E .styles_headerAction__m2RdJ h3{margin:0;font-weight:600;font-size:1rem}@media(max-width:768px){.styles_mapModal__VJ2XW{width:100%}.styles_mapModal__VJ2XW .modal-content{width:100vw;height:100vh;border-radius:0;margin:0}.styles_mapContainer__CoPIl{height:100vh}.styles_header__PVdNY{padding:16px 20px 20px}.styles_header__PVdNY .styles_headerRight__wtcAK .styles_groupButton__kYDSN{gap:8px}.styles_header__PVdNY .styles_headerRight__wtcAK .styles_groupButton__kYDSN .styles_button__l1Tb_{width:40px;height:40px}}.styles_modalWrapper__laRCE{overflow:hidden}@media(max-width:768px){.styles_modalWrapper__laRCE{padding:0!important;margin-top:72px;height:calc(100vh - 72px)}}.styles_comparablePropertiesContainer__M2KG0 .styles_map__nX_m7{width:100%;height:212px;user-select:none;position:relative;cursor:pointer;border-radius:8px;overflow:hidden;border:1px solid #e0e0e0}.styles_comparablePropertiesContainer__M2KG0 .styles_text__Xalpd{font-weight:500;font-size:16px;margin-bottom:18px}